Nezu Shrine, Nezu Shrine in Tokyo's Bunkyo ward near Ueno Park is one of Japan's oldest shrines, and certainly one of its most attractive. Nezu Shrine is set in lush greenery, with ponds of carp, pathways that are tunnels of small shrine arches, and elegant, beautifully colored, wooden structures that reflect Japanese culture in all its age and beauty.

Yanaka remains a residential district where many locals live, and through Yanaka Ginza visitors can observe the ongoing daily activities and trades carried out in the district market. Indeed, the unique Shitamachi character that the area exudes attracts many domestic tourists as well. Stray cats used to live here is now the Yanaka's iconic motif.

To the north of the Yanaka Ginza Street, the Yuyake Dandan (literally, ‘sunset staircase’ in Japanese) is a famous spot of the area. If you stand at the top of the steps, you will view a magnificent sunset. You’ll get a glimpse of an older, slower-paced Tokyo through the illuminated arch announcing the entrance to Yanaka Ginza, with the scattering of shops full of locals aglow in the light from the setting sun. Head over an hour or so before sunset to explore the area and make the most of the casual street eats.
